Here I show what I'm trying. I removed the lock bolt, and tap on the shaft until it stops, then turn the gear 180 degrees and tap it back the other way. I think it is getting to have slightly more movement, but only barely detectable amount.
I have been thinking about putting the cover back on, and filling the case with vinegar and rolling with it for a dozen miles, to dissolve rust. But the truck is not yet running so I'd have to hook up a tow bar and disconnect the drive shaft and pull it, which sounds like a lot of trouble. Another thing I've been thinking about is putting the lock bolt back in, turning it to the side that doesn't have the lock pin, and drilling and tapping a hole and perhaps use a slide hammer to get it out.
